原创 NOIP1999Cantor表

Cantor表 題目描述 現代數學的著名證明之一是Georg Cantor證明了有理數是可枚舉的。他是用下面這一張表來證明這一命題的: 1/11/1 , 1/21/2 , 1/31/3 , 1/41/4, 1/51/5, …

原创 【模板】並查集

並查集 一共有n個數,編號是1~n,最開始每個數各自在一個集合中。 現在要進行m個操作,操作共有兩種: “M a b”,將編號爲a和b的兩個數所在的集合合併,如果兩個數已經在同一個集合中,則忽略這個操作; “Q a b”,詢問

原创 【模板】差分

差分 輸入一個長度爲n的整數序列。 接下來輸入m個操作,每個操作包含三個整數l, r, c,表示將序列中[l, r]之間的每個數加上c。 請你輸出進行完所有操作後的序列。 輸入格式 第一行包含兩個整數n和m。 第二行包含n

原创 【模板】最長連續不重複子序列

最長連續不重複子序列 給定一個長度爲n的整數序列,請找出最長的不包含重複數字的連續區間,輸出它的長度。 輸入格式 第一行包含整數n。 第二行包含n個整數(均在0~100000範圍內),表示整數序列。 輸出格式 共一行,包含一

原创 NOIP2002過河卒

NOIP2002過河卒 題目描述 棋盤上AA點有一個過河卒,需要走到目標BB點。卒行走的規則:可以向下、或者向右。 同時在棋盤上CC點有一個對方的馬,該馬所在的點和所有跳躍一步可達的點稱爲對方馬 的控制點。因此稱之爲“馬攔過河卒”

原创 線段覆蓋

線段覆蓋 題目背景 快noip了,yyy很緊張! 題目描述 現在各大oj上有n個比賽,每個比賽的開始、結束的時間點是知道的。 yyy認爲,參加越多的比賽,noip就能考的越好 所以,他想知道他最多能參加幾個比賽。 由於yyy是大神

原创 【Game】GuessNumber1.2.0

這是一個簡單的猜數遊戲 正在持續更新… 運行截圖: #include<bits/stdc++.h> #define random(x) rand()%(x) #define Sleep(x) for(long long i=1;

原创 【模板】子矩陣的和(二維前綴和)

子矩陣的和 輸入一個n行m列的整數矩陣,再輸入q個詢問,每個詢問包含四個整數x1, y1, x2, y2,表示一個子矩陣的左上角座標和右下角座標。 對於每個詢問輸出子矩陣中所有數的和。 輸入格式 第一行包含三個整數n,m,q。

原创 數列分段Section I

數列分段Section I 題目描述 對於給定的一個長度爲NN的正整數數列A_iA i ​ ,現要將其分成連續的若干段,並且每段和不超過MM(可以等於MM),問最少能將其分成多少段使得滿足要求。 輸入格式 第1行包含兩個正

原创 【模板】Spfa

Spfa 給定一個n個點m條邊的有向圖,圖中可能存在重邊和自環, 邊權可能爲負數。 請你求出1號點到n號點的最短距離,如果無法從1號點走到n號點,則輸出impossible。 數據保證不存在負權迴路。 輸入格式 第一行包含整

原创 Devc++下載

前言:如果這個博客幫助到了你,那就點個攢唄 Part1 DevC++的下載 下載地址: 鏈接: https://pan.baidu.com/s/1Qay8owTBo4RjeH6ieG2h6w 提取碼: 9rqy 或點擊直接下載:

原创 聖誕夜的極光

聖誕夜的極光 題目背景 聖誕夜系列~~ 題目描述 聖誕老人回到了北極聖誕區,已經快到12點了。也就是說極光表演要開始了。這裏的極光不是極地特有的自然極光景象。而是聖誕老人主持的人造極光。 轟隆隆……煙花響起(來自中國的瀏陽花炮

原创 耍雜技的牛

農民約翰的N頭奶牛(編號爲1…N)計劃逃跑並加入馬戲團,爲此它們決定練習表演雜技。 奶牛們不是非常有創意,只提出了一個雜技表演: 疊羅漢,表演時,奶牛們站在彼此的身上,形成一個高高的垂直堆疊。 奶牛們正在試圖找到自己在這個堆疊中應

原创 【模板】Prim

Prim算法 給定一個n個點m條邊的無向圖,圖中可能存在重邊和自環,邊權可能爲負數。 求最小生成樹的樹邊權重之和,如果最小生成樹不存在則輸出impossible。 給定一張邊帶權的無向圖G=(V, E),其中V表示圖中點的集合

原创 【Game】TicTacToe(井子棋)1.2.0

井子棋遊戲1.2.0版本,原創 這個遊戲操作簡便,適合休閒娛樂 最近更新時間:2020/1/31 17:47 遊戲截圖: 但此遊戲的AI還需加強,我下次再改 代碼如下: #include<bits/stdc++.h> #incl